Transaction 2fc39c31c350e232902c7f5e2dcac18a068119c6c786a3b4559b6334336f1007
1 Input
1 Output
-
2fc39c31c350e232902c7f5e2dcac18a068119c6c786a3b4559b6334336f1007:0
- value
- 6425809
- script pubkey
- OP_0 OP_PUSHBYTES_32 256ff99e5358e6a8a72d1ad8c14938721cbe79a7f175f82e5d0e81a4046a8123
- address
- bc1qy4hln8jntrn23fedrtvvzjfcwgwtu7d8796lstjap6q6gpr2sy3svvj6ew